Labcorp is implementing an exciting new “big data” approach to cancer testing. We are integrating the test results from our national oncology testing business into an enterprise data warehouse to enable a variety of impactful data use cases. We have an excellent opportunity for a highly motivated data scientist within our new Real World Data (RWD) Product Development group.

As a Real-World Data, Senior Data Scientist, you will be part of a collaborative, cross-functional team bringing together software engineers, clinicians, data scientists, and informaticists to extract clinical insights from oncology real-world data. Oncology testing data is complex and heterogeneous; we need people who can bring both biomedical understanding and data management skills to the task of making this data usable.

Responsibilities:

  • Perform analyses of complex, multi-modal RWD assets to drive internal insight generation and collaborative research.
  • Assist commercial teams in identifying potential patient cohorts of interest and convey any caveats or other considerations as these data are pursued.
  • Develop and implement methodologies to present a patient-level view of records in Labcorp’s RWD assets to enable chronological assessments of events in the course of a patient’s care.
  • Design, create, and validate data payloads to support RWD commercial activities, ensuring data transfer meets regulatory standards as necessary.
  • Build methods to link patients across disparate data sources to create a unified view of the patient journey.
  • Develop, test, and deploy dashboards and analytics user interfaces supporting a variety of use cases for internal and external stakeholders.
  • Act as a point of contact for projects requiring analytics expertise, resource allocation, and guidance on best practices.
  • Produce end-to-end data quality metrics to ensure that data pipelines are operational and data is processed as expected.
  • Mentor and serve as a role model for junior team members, fostering collaboration, effective communication, and shared responsibility across the team.
  • Troubleshoot data pipelines and resolve issues related to aberrant results in RWD projects.
  • Contribute to the creation of RWD publications and/or conference presentations to share insights and outcomes with the broader research community.
